A laboratory incinerator is a high-temperature furnace that is specifically designed to safely and effectively dispose of waste materials. These incinerators are equipped with features that allow for the controlled combustion of various types of waste, including chemical, biological, and radioactive materials. By subjecting waste to extreme temperatures, laboratory incinerators can break down complex molecules into simpler, less harmful components, reducing the overall volume of waste and minimizing the release of hazardous pollutants into the environment.
One of the key advantages of using a laboratory incinerator is its ability to handle a wide range of waste streams. Whether it is solid, liquid, or gaseous waste, a laboratory incinerator can effectively process different types of materials, making it a versatile and efficient solution for waste disposal in research facilities. This versatility allows laboratories to manage their waste streams more effectively, reducing the need for multiple disposal methods and minimizing the risk of cross-contamination between different waste types.
Furthermore, laboratory incinerators are designed to meet strict regulatory requirements for waste management. These incinerators are equipped with advanced control systems that monitor and regulate the combustion process to ensure the complete destruction of hazardous substances. By using a laboratory incinerator, research facilities can comply with environmental regulations and guidelines, avoiding fines and penalties for improper waste disposal practices.
Another benefit of using a laboratory incinerator is the reduction of waste volume. Through the combustion process, laboratory incinerators can significantly reduce the volume of waste generated in research facilities, allowing laboratories to minimize storage requirements and lower disposal costs. By compacting waste into ash, laboratory incinerators also simplify the handling and transport of waste materials, making the overall waste management process more efficient and cost-effective.
In addition to waste reduction, laboratory incinerators also offer environmental benefits. By incinerating waste at high temperatures, these incinerators can effectively destroy harmful substances and pathogens, preventing them from entering the environment and posing a risk to human health and wildlife. laboratory incinerators also help to reduce greenhouse gas emissions by preventing the release of methane and other volatile organic compounds that can be generated during conventional waste disposal methods.
